AirTAC PU4D Polyurethane Straight Through Connector Specifications
- Model: PU4D Series
- Type: Push-in Fitting for Polyurethane Tubing
- Thread Standard: Metric (M5×0.8) / NPT Optional
- Port Sizes: 4mm, 6mm, 8mm, 10mm, 12mm
- Material: Nickel-plated Brass Body
- Seal Material: NBR (Nitrile) O-ring
- Operating Pressure: 0.05-1.0 MPa
- Temperature Range: -20℃ to 60℃ (continuous use)
- Peak Temperature Resistance: 80℃ (intermittent)
- Weight: 8g (4mm) / 15g (8mm) / 22g (12mm) ±0.5g
- Dimensions (L×W×H):
- 4mm: 18×12×12mm
- 8mm: 24×16×16mm
- 12mm: 30×20×20mm
- Pull-out Force: ≥35N (4mm) / ≥80N (12mm)
- Vibration Resistance: 10-2000Hz, 10g acceleration
- Certification: RoHS compliant
Multi-size pneumatic connector with patented collet design ensuring zero-leak performance under dynamic pressure fluctuations. Features 360° rotatable fitting body for flexible piping arrangements. Compatible with OD tolerance ±0.1mm PU tubes, optimized for high-cycle industrial environments.
